The Kansas Christian volleyball team played a pair of matches on Monday and Tuesday this week. The Falcons fell to Cottey College on Monday night 3-1. Cottey College plays in the NAIA and is a member of the American Midwest Conference.
The Falcons won the first set of the match 25-19 before dropping the next three. Laney Shipley had a team high six kills and 11 assists to lead the Falcons offensively. Sidnee Bergquist racked up 16 digs while Natalie Sansom had 15 on the defensive side. Olivia Bryson finished with 10 digs.
On Tuesday, Kansas Christian came up short at Baptist Bible College 3-0. Baptist Bible took the sets by scores of 25-7, 25-10, and 25-13. The Falcons only had 10 kils as a team in the match. Abigail Dahman had 11 digs and seven assists.
Next up for the volleyball team will be a home triangular with Barclay College and Trinity Bible College. Three matches begin at 3pm with the Falcons taking on Barclay in the first match of the evening. All three matches will be played at Cowen Memorial Auditorium.
